What is Sociedad Argentina de Nefrología?
At its core, the Sociedad Argentina de Nefrología is a scientific organization dedicated to the study and advancement of nephrology in Argentina. Established with the goal of bringing together nephrologists, researchers, and other healthcare professionals, SAN serves as a hub for sharing knowledge, promoting research, and setting standards for the treatment and prevention of kidney diseases. Think of it as the central nervous system for nephrology in Argentina, coordinating efforts and driving progress in the field.
SAN plays multiple crucial roles. First, it acts as an educational platform, organizing conferences, workshops, and courses that keep its members up-to-date with the latest advancements in nephrology. These events provide opportunities for professionals to learn about new diagnostic techniques, treatment strategies, and research findings. Second, SAN is a strong advocate for kidney health awareness, working to educate the public about the importance of early detection and prevention of kidney diseases. This involves campaigns, publications, and collaborations with other health organizations to reach a broad audience. Third, the society fosters research by providing grants, awards, and platforms for researchers to present their work. By supporting innovative research, SAN contributes to the development of new and improved treatments for kidney diseases. Finally, SAN sets professional standards for nephrology practice in Argentina, ensuring that patients receive the highest quality of care. This includes developing clinical guidelines, promoting best practices, and advocating for policies that support nephrology services.

Activities and Programs
The Sociedad Argentina de Nefrología isn't just about meetings and conferences; it's a dynamic organization with a wide range of activities and programs designed to support nephrologists, advance research, and improve patient care. Let's take a closer look at some of the key initiatives they undertake.
Scientific Meetings and Congresses
One of the most important functions of SAN is organizing scientific meetings and congresses. These events bring together nephrologists, researchers, and other healthcare professionals from across Argentina and around the world to share the latest research findings, discuss clinical challenges, and learn about new advances in the field. The annual SAN Congress is a major highlight, featuring keynote speakers, panel discussions, poster presentations, and workshops. These meetings provide invaluable opportunities for networking, collaboration, and continuing education.
Educational Courses and Workshops
SAN is committed to providing ongoing education and training for nephrologists and other healthcare professionals. They offer a variety of educational courses and workshops throughout the year, covering topics such as dialysis techniques, kidney transplantation, management of chronic kidney disease, and pediatric nephrology. These programs are designed to enhance the knowledge and skills of participants, enabling them to provide the best possible care for their patients.
Research Grants and Awards
To promote research in nephrology, SAN offers research grants and awards to investigators conducting innovative studies. These grants provide financial support for research projects that address important questions related to the causes, prevention, and treatment of kidney diseases. The awards recognize outstanding research contributions and encourage young investigators to pursue careers in nephrology research.
Clinical Guidelines and Best Practices
SAN develops and publishes clinical guidelines and best practices for the management of various kidney diseases. These guidelines are based on the latest scientific evidence and are designed to help nephrologists make informed decisions about patient care. By promoting the use of evidence-based guidelines, SAN aims to improve the quality and consistency of nephrology practice in Argentina.
Public Awareness Campaigns
SAN is actively involved in raising public awareness about kidney diseases and promoting prevention strategies. They conduct public awareness campaigns through various channels, including television, radio, newspapers, and social media. These campaigns aim to educate the public about risk factors for kidney disease, the importance of early detection, and healthy lifestyle choices that can protect kidney health.
Collaboration with Other Organizations
SAN collaborates with other medical societies, government agencies, and patient organizations to achieve its goals. These collaborations enable SAN to leverage resources and expertise to make a greater impact on kidney health in Argentina. For example, SAN works with the Ministry of Health to develop and implement national kidney disease prevention programs.
